Mental health for teachers is a pressing issue that has gained recognition in education systems worldwide. The demanding nature of the teaching profession, compounded by factors like heavy workloads, lack of support, and challenging classroom environments, has led to a rise in stress, burnout, and mental health concerns among educators.
Petitions addressing mental health for teachers focus on advocating for increased resources, training, and counseling services to support the well-being of educators.
